Preparation and Cooking Time
When it comes to preparing Low Oil Sweet Potato Fries with Crispy Finish, the process is quick and efficient. Here’s a breakdown:
– Preparation Time: 15 minutes
– Cooking Time: 25-30 minutes
– Total Time: 40-45 minutes

Ingredients
– 2 large sweet potatoes
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 teaspoon paprika
– 1 teaspoon garlic powder
– ½ teaspoon salt
– ¼ teaspoon black pepper
– ¼ te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ional for heat)
–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Low Oil Sweet Potato Fries with Crispy Finish is easy if you follow these clear steps:
1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C) to ensure optimal crispiness.
2. Prepare Sweet Potatoes: Peel the sweet potatoes and cut them into evenly sized sticks (about 1/4 inch thick) for uniform cooking.
3. Season Fries: In a large bowl, combine the sweet potato sticks with olive oil, paprika, garlic powder, sal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per. Toss until evenly coated.
4. Arrange on Baking Sheet: Spread the seasoned fries in a single layer on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Avoid overcrowding for an even crisp.
5. Bake: Place the baking sheet in the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es. Flip the fries halfway through to promote even browning.
6. Check for Doneness: They are ready when the fries are golden brown and crispy. You want them to be tender inside but crunchy outside.
7. Garnish and Serve: Once cooked, remove the fries from the oven and sprinkle with freshly chopped parsley before serving.
Following these steps will lead you to a batch of irresistibly crispy sweet potato fries.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Sweet Potatoes: The taste of your Low Oil Sweet Potato Fries with Crispy Finish will greatly depend on the quality of your sweet potatoes. Fresh ones will yield better flavor and texture.
– Experiment with Seasonings: Don’t hesitate to try different herbs and spices. Rosemary, thyme, or even cinnamon can give your fries a unique twist.
– Avoid Crowding: When baking, make sure to give your fries ample space. Overcrowding can lead to soggy fries rather than achieving that crispy finish.
– Try a Different Oil: While olive oil is a healthy option, experimenting with avocado oil or coconut oil can add distinct flavors to your fries.

Recipe Variation
Feel free to get creative with your Low Oil Sweet Potato Fries! Here are a few variations you can try:
1. Sweet Version: Toss fries lightly with cinnamon and a drizzle of honey before baking for a sweet treat.
2. Spicy Kick: Add chili powder or cayenne pepper to amp up the spice level if you enjoy a touch of heat.
3. Herb-Laden Fries: Mix in finely chopped fresh herbs such as rosemary or thyme for added flavor and aroma.
4. Cheesy Fries: Towards the end of baking, sprinkle some nutritional yeast or grated cheese on top for a cheesy taste.
5. Loaded Fries: Top baked fries with fresh avocado, salsa, and a dollop of Greek yogurt for a delicious twist.
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store any leftover fries in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They can last for 2-3 days.
– Freezing: To freeze, spread the fries on a baking sheet and freeze until solid. Transfer them to a freezer bag for longer storage. They’ll last up to 3 months. When ready to eat, bake them straight from the freezer, extending the baking time by a few minutes until heated through.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use other types of potatoes?
Yes, while sweet potatoes give the best flavor and nutrition, regular potatoes can be used too.
How do I make them extra crispy?
Make sure to cut the sweet potatoes evenly and allow enough space on the baking sheet. Flipping them halfway through baking is essential for even crispness.
Can I cook these in an air fryer?
Absolutely! Air fryers can yield an excellent crispy finish. Just adjust the cooking time as needed and check occasionally for doneness.
Are these fries gluten-free?
Yes, sweet potatoes are naturally gluten-free, making this recipe suitable for those with dietary restrictions.
What dipping sauces pair well?
These fries are delicious with a variety of dipping sauces, such as honey mustard, avocado dip, or spicy ketchup.
